Here's a fine twofer of popular chamber works by Dvorak and Saint-Saens in expert performances by The Nash Ensemble - brilliant and wonderfully polished. Ian Brown and Christopher van Kampen are outstanding in the Dvorak Quintet.
This performance of Carnival of the Animals is particularly vivacious and sparkling with Ian Brown being joined by Susan Tomes, from the Florestan Trio, as the piano duo.
The recording offers a natural concert hall acoustic with the veteran engineer Trygg Tryggvason working his usual magic.

I grew up with the organ music of Cesar Franck, especially with the recordings of Jeanne Demessieux.
My father visited a concert of her in the sixties and bought the four famous Decca LP's, which I still posses.
So, the readings of Demessieux became my reference and till today, nobody played the works of the famous Belgian composer with such poetry and power, when needed. In the nineties the Dutch label Festivo transferred the recordings to CD.

Here's another excellent Elgar twofer from Warner/Teldec's series of recordings of British music with Andrew Davis and the BBC Symphony Orchestra. Here again, the superb recording quality is provided by the Tony Faulkner and Christopher Palmer team with near-perfect balances. It's interesting to compare this issue with Tony Faulkner's later recordings of the two symphonies with Andrew's namesake Colin Davis for the LSO label. The latter are quite awful sounding in comparison. It seems that even a great engineer such as Tony Faulkner can't do anything with the Barbican's acoustic.
The performances remain among the finest available and only rarely challenged in later recordings- only Sakari Oramo in Stockholm and Daniel Barenboim in Berlin come to mind.

The New Grove on his music: "a combination of German complexity, French decorative elements and Italian brio, welded together by an extraordinary gift for dramatic effectiveness". This work was composed in Rome in 1751.
